Cascade adds Wedgelock line in North America News Story - 19 Jan 2012 ( #548 ) - Fairview, OR, United States 1 min read A team from Cascade Corp is promoting Wedgelock-brand products during the 18-20 January summit and Condex trade show of the Associated Equipment Distributors at a National Harbor, Maryland, resort.Cascade acquired the rights to manufacture and sell Wedgelock products in North America in a 25 November transaction with Norco Attachments LLC, of Brownsville, Texas, a subsidiary of Norco LLC. Terms were not disclosed.Some dealers of Fairview-based Cascade now work with customers needing construction accessories as well as those in the materials handling industry with forklifts.Wedgelock Equipment Ltd, of Upper Hutt, New Zealand, was established in 1984, began direct sales in the US in 2006 and contracted with Norco Attachments in early 2010.Construction equipment dealers and operators use Wedgelock hydraulic and manual quick couplers, including the I-Lock-brand coupler system, for excavators and backhoe loaders.Cascade's new rights in the North American market include Wedgelock-related patents, trademarks, intellectual property, technology processes and engineering orientation. No equipment changed hands. "We will utilise existing [Cascade] equipment to manufacture Wedgelock" products, says Pete Drake, Cascade vice president for the Americas.Cascade plans initial Wedgelock production in its Fairview manufacturing facility with some work possibly transitioning to Cascade's Pacific Services & Manufacturing LLC (PSM) subsidiary in Woodinville, Washington. Cascade bought PSM in 2006.PSM and another Cascade subsidiary, American Compaction Equipment Inc (ACE), of Lake Elsinore, California, offer lines of buckets, thumbs and grapples and soil compaction products to the construction industry. Now, in parallel with Cascade, PSM and ACE also will market the complementary Wedgelock line. Cascade bought ACE in 2007.
